The short version

Indian Lake is significantly wealthier than the US average, with a median household income of $98,403. Population has declined 13% since 2000. Median home value has more than doubled since 2000, reaching $311,800. With a median age of 60.7, the population is older than the US median of 38.8. Poverty is rare here, at 2.3% of residents. Households here earn about 55% more than the Pennsylvania median.
